Alan Shutko <ats@acm.org> writes:

> The diary re-reads the diary file every time the buffer is
> generated.  However, it won't understand "20 October 2002" unless
> european-calendar-style is set to t when emacs starts up, or you
> modify diary-date-forms.

It seems that diary/calendar does not complain when it cannot parse a
date. It would probably be helpful if it printed a warning if (what
it thinks is the) month is bigger than 12, for example.
